Undergraduate Education and Student Success

Undergraduate Education and Student Success, a division of the Office of the Provost, offers programs that enrich the academic life of all undergraduate students. Under the leadership of the vice provost for undergraduate education and student success, the division promotes

  • a campus culture of intellectual curiosity and engagement
  • opportunities for students at all levels to be creative and to work in close association with outstanding faculty members
  • a coherent approach to general education

The central responsibility of the division is to introduce students to the university and the world of ideas, supporting those who are curious and intellectually vigorous regardless of their cultural background or socioeconomic circumstances.

Academic Advising

Provide direct advising to help students explore their options and chart their academic path, as well as central coordination for all the UO's undergraduate advising.

Wraparound Support for Underserved Students

Provide ongoing, individualized support and advising for cohorts of underserved students, helping them towards a timely graduation.

First-Year and Transition Experience

Help new students build connections and explore university resources, while engaging with academic curriculum, supported by faculty and peer mentors.

Academic Success

Provide learning support spaces and resources for students and help them develop and enhance study skills.

Undergraduate Research and Distinguished Scholarship

Provide students with experiential learning through research, scholarships, and internships that allow them to gain valuable life, career, and leadership skills.
